WordPress 웹사이트의 속도를 높이기 위한 10가지 최적화 팁과 유용한 플러그인 추천

2분 읽기
2026-06-19
2,298
아래 링크를 통해 쇼핑하면 추가 비용 없이 수수료를 받을 수 있습니다.

왜 웹사이트의 속도가 매우 중요한가요?

오늘날의 인터넷 환경에서 웹사이트의 로딩 속도는 사용자 경험에 영향을 미칠 뿐만 아니라 검색 엔진 순위(SEO)의 핵심 요소이기도 합니다. 로딩이 느린 WordPress 웹사이트는 사용자 이탈률을 급격히 증가시키고 전환율을 낮추며, Google과 같은 검색 엔진에서의 사이트 가시성에 직접적인 영향을 미칩니다. 웹사이트 속도를 최적화하는 것은 서버, 코드, 리소스 파일 등 다양한 측면을 포함하는 체계적인 과정이지만, 명확한 기술과 도구를 활용하면 성능을 크게 향상시킬 수 있습니다.

핵심 최적화 기술 상세 설명

选择高性能的主机和服务器

모든 것의 시작점은 서버입니다. 설정이 열악하거나 과도하게 예약된 공유 호스팅 서버는 웹사이트의 속도가 느려지는 주요 원인입니다. SSD 하드디스크를 제공하고, 최신 버전의 PHP를 사용하며, 내장 캐싱 메커니즘(LiteSpeed 서버와 LSCache의 조합 등)을 갖춘 호스팅 서비스를 선택하는 것이 좋습니다. 일정 수준의 트래픽이 발생하는 웹사이트의 경우, VPS나 클라우드 호스팅으로 업그레이드하는 것을 고려해보세요. 이를 통해 더 독립적인 리소스와 더 강력한 제어권을 확보할 수 있습니다.

효율적인 캐싱 메커니즘을 활성화하세요.

캐싱은 WordPress의 속도를 향상시키는 가장 효과적인 방법 중 하나입니다. 캐싱을 사용하면 동적으로 생성되는 페이지를 정적 파일로 저장하여 서버의 처리 시간을 크게 줄일 수 있습니다. 호스팅 업체가 제공하는 서버 수준의 캐싱 도구(예: LiteSpeed Cache)를 사용하는 것 외에도 플러그인을 통해 캐싱 기능을 구현할 수도 있습니다. 핵심적으로는 페이지 캐싱, 객체 캐싱, 브라우저 캐싱을 활성화하는 것이 중요합니다.

추천 읽기 WooCommerce 상점 성능을 최적화하는 궁극적인 가이드와 실용적인 팁

이미지 및 미디어 파일을 최적화합니다.

최적화되지 않은 이미지는 페이지가 느려지는 주요 원인입니다. 업로드하는 모든 이미지가 압축 처리되었는지 반드시 확인하세요. TinyPNG와 같은 도구를 사용하여 업로드 전에 이미지를 압축하거나, 플러그인을 활용해 자동으로 이미지를 압축할 수 있습니다. 또한, WebP와 같은 최신 이미지 형식을 사용하고 ‘라지로드(lazy loading)’ 기술을 적용하여 이미지가 화면에 보이는 순간에만 로드되도록 하면 첫 화면의 로딩 시간을 크게 개선할 수 있습니다.

UltaHost의 WordPress 호스팅 서비스
30일 환불 보장, 무제한 대역폭 및 데이터베이스 이용, 무료 DDoS 보호 서비스 제공. 3년 구매 시 50% 용량이 할인됩니다.

데이터베이스를 정리하고 수정 버전의 수를 제한하세요.

WordPress의wp_posts이 테이블에는 모든 기사의 수정 내역이 저장되어 있으며, 장기간에 걸쳐 데이터가 축적되면 쿼리 속도가 느려질 수 있습니다. 불필요한 수정 기록, 스팸 댓글, 만료된 임시 데이터를 정기적으로 삭제하는 것은 필수적인 유지보수 작업입니다. 이 작업은 플러그인을 사용하거나 SQL 명령어를 수동으로 실행하여 수행할 수 있습니다.

콘텐츠 배포 네트워크(CDN)를 사용하여 전 세계적인 접속 속도를 높이세요.

CDN(콘텐츠 배포 네트워크)은 웹사이트의 정적 리소스(이미지, CSS, JavaScript 파일 등)를 전 세계의 서버 노드에 분산하여 사용자가 지리적으로 가장 가까운 서버에서 콘텐츠를 가져올 수 있도록 함으로써 지연 시간을 크게 줄입니다. 이는 국제적인 방문자를 많이 받는 웹사이트에 특히 유용합니다.

주제와 플러그인을 간소화하고 최적화하세요.

품질이 낮거나 기능이 중복된 테마나 플러그인은 불필요한 스크립트와 스타일시트를 많이 로드하여 페이지 로딩 속도를 크게 저하시킵니다. 정기적으로 플러그인을 검토하여 더 이상 사용하지 않는 플러그인은 비활성화하세요. 코드가 간결하고 속도에 최적화된 경량级 테마를 선택하세요. CSS/JavaScript 파일을 병합하고 압축하며, 렌더링을 방해하는 리소스들을 제거하세요.

Gzip 압축을 적용합니다.

Gzip 압축은 파일이 서버에서 브라우저로 전송되기 전에 파일 크기를 대폭 줄여줍니다. 일반적으로 601TB 이상의 파일 크기를 4TB 이하로 줄일 수 있습니다. 대부분의 고품질 호스팅 서비스에서는 Gzip 압축이 기본적으로 활성화되어 있으며, 필요에 따라 설정을 수정하여 Gzip 압축을 사용할 수도 있습니다..htaccess파일을 사용하거나 캐싱 플러그인을 활성화하여 해당 기능이 제대로 작동하도록 하십시오.

추천 읽기 경험 많은 웹사이트 운영자가 공유하는 WordPress 최적화 가이드: 속도 향상 및 SEO 순위 상승 방법

비핵심 JavaScript 코드는 지연 로딩하는 것이 좋습니다.

비핵심적인 JavaScript 코드(예: 댓글 입력란, 소셜 미디어 공유 버튼에 사용되는 스크립트)는 지연 로딩(lazy loading) 방식을 사용하거나, 다른 방법으로 최적화하는 것이 좋습니다.asyncdefer이러한 속성들을 사용하면 페이지의 초기 렌더링이 방해받는 것을 방지할 수 있습니다. 플러그인에 의해 추가된 스크립트의 경우, 이를 제어하기 위해 전용의 최적화 플러그인을 사용해야 할 수도 있습니다.

외부 HTTP 요청을 줄이기

각 외부 요청(예: 참조된 제3자 글꼴, 분석 스크립트, 내장된 비디오)은 페이지 로딩에 필요한 요소들을 증가시키고 잠재적인 지연을 유발합니다. 각 외부 요청의 필요성을 평가하고, 가능한 한 리소스를 로컬화하거나 비동기로 로딩하는 방법을 사용하십시오.

워드프레스 核心 및 환경을 최신 상태로 유지하십시오.

항상 최신 버전의 WordPress, PHP, 그리고 플러그인을 사용하십시오. 새로운 버전의 PHP(예: PHP 8.0+)는 이전 버전(예: PHP 5.6)에 비해 성능이 수배로 향상되었습니다. 서버 환경이 최신의 안정적인 버전을 지원하고 해당 버전이 실제로 실행되고 있는지 확인하십시오.

호스팅닷컴 공유 호스팅
AMD EPYC CPU, NVMe SSD 스토리지 및 LiteSpeed를 통한 고성능, 연중무휴 24시간 전문가 사내 지원, SSL, 무차별 공격, 멀웨어 및 DDoS 보호를 포함한 고급 보안 조치, 최대 73%의 비용 절감.

필수적인 속도 최적화 플러그인 추천

전면적인 캐싱 솔루션 플러그인

WP Rocket이 플러그인은 우수한 유료 캐싱 솔루션으로, 개봉 즉시 사용할 수 있으며 페이지 캐싱, 브라우저 캐싱, 프리로딩, 데이터베이스 최적화, 지연 로딩 등 다양한 기능을 한 번에 제공합니다. 설정에 깊이 관여하고 싶지 않은 사용자에게 최적의 선택입니다.

W3 Total Cache매우 강력한 기능을 가진 무료 플러그인으로, 다양한 캐싱 유형(페이지, 객체, 데이터베이스, 브라우저)과 CDN 통합을 지원합니다. 하지만 설정이 다소 복잡하여 고급 사용자에게 적합합니다.

이미지 최적화에 특화된 플러그인

ShortPixel또는Imagify업로드된 이미지와 기존 이미지 라이브러리의 이미지를 자동으로 압축할 수 있으며, WebP 형식으로 변환하는 옵션도 제공됩니다. 이를 통해 이미지 파일의 크기를 효과적으로 줄일 수 있습니다.

추천 읽기 WordPress 웹사이트 속도를 최적화하는 방법: 느린 로딩 속도에서 초당 로딩이 가능한 웹사이트로 만드는 완전한 가이드

Smush또 다른 인기 있는 무료 이미지 최적화 플러그인으로, 기본적인 압축, 지연 로딩(lazy loading), 이미지 크기 조정 기능을 제공합니다.

Database Cleaning and Maintenance Plugin

WP-Optimize간단한 인터페이스를 제공하여, 한 번의 클릭으로 수정 버전, 초안, 불필요한 댓글, 일시적인 데이터를 삭제하고 데이터베이스 테이블을 최적화할 수 있습니다. 또한 캐싱 기능도 내장되어 있습니다.

InterServer 공유 호스팅
공유 호스팅 월 $2.50 USD, 첫 달 $0.1 USD 프로모션 코드 tryinterserver, 461개 클라우드 앱 스크립트, 원클릭 설치.

종합 성능 검사 및 분석 도구

Query Monitor개발자들에게 매우 유용한 도구입니다. 이 도구를 사용하면 페이지가 생성되는 과정에서 발생하는 데이터베이스 쿼리, PHP 오류, 후크(hook) 작동, HTTP 요청 등의 상세 정보를 실시간으로 확인할 수 있어 성능 병목 현상을 정확하게 파악하는 데 도움이 됩니다.

요약

WordPress 웹사이트의 속도를 최적화하는 것은 일회성으로 끝나는 작업이 아니라, 지속적으로 이루어져야 하는 과정입니다. 우선 고품질의 호스팅 서비스를 선택하는 것부터 시작하여 캐싱을 활용하고, 이미지를 최적화하며, 코드를 간소화하는 등의 단계들이 모두 매우 중요합니다. 글에서 추천하는 유용한 플러그인들을 함께 사용하면 많은 최적화 작업을 자동화할 수 있습니다. 정기적으로 Google PageSpeed Insights나 GTmetrix와 같은 도구를 사용하여 웹사이트의 성능을 점검하고, 보고서에 따라 필요한 조정을 해야 합니다. 빠른 웹사이트는 사용자와 검색 엔진의 관심을 얻는 데 있어 핵심적인 요소입니다.

자주 묻는 질문

캐싱 플러그인을 이미 설치했는데도 웹사이트 속도가 빠르지 않은 이유는 무엇인가요?

캐싱 플러그인은 해결책의 일부에 불과합니다. 서버 자체의 성능이 매우 낮은 경우(예: 공유 호스팅 서버가 과부하 상태일 때) 또는 웹사이트에 최적화되지 않은 이미지가 많거나, 플러그인이 과도하게 많거나, 테마가 복잡한 경우에는 캐싱의 효과가 크게 줄어듭니다. 이 문서에 설명된 단계에 따라 체계적으로 문제를 조사해 보시기 바랍니다. 특히 호스팅 서버의 성능과 이미지 최적화 상태를 꼭 확인해 주세요.

너무 많은 최적화 플러그인을 사용하면 오히려 웹사이트의 속도가 느려질 수 있나요?

네, 그렇습니다. 이는 흔한 오해 중 하나입니다. 각 플러그인은 추가적인 PHP 코드와 데이터베이스 쿼리를 생성하기 때문에, 반드시 필요한 플러그인만을 설치해야 합니다. 또한, 각 플러그인이 신뢰할 수 있는 개발자에 의해 만들어졌으며 잘 유지보수되고 있는지 확인해야 합니다. 이상적으로는 기능이 통합된 플러그인을 선택하는 것이 좋습니다. 예를 들어, 강력한 캐싱 플러그인에는 이미지의 지연 로딩, 데이터베이스 정리와 같은 기능들이 포함되어 있을 수 있으므로, 전체 플러그인의 수를 줄일 수 있습니다.

어떻게 하면 호스트 문제인지 제 웹사이트 코드 문제인지 판단할 수 있을까요?

간단한 테스트 방법은 다음과 같습니다: WordPress의 기본 테마(예: Twenty Twenty-Four)를 사용하고 어떠한 플러그인도 설치하지 않은 새로운 빈 페이지를 만들어 로딩 속도를 측정해 보세요. 이 빈 페이지의 로딩 속도가 여전히 느리다면, 문제는 서버나 네트워크 환경에 있을 가능성이 높습니다. 반면에 빈 페이지의 로딩 속도는 빠른데도 웹사이트 전체의 로딩 속도가 느리다면, 문제는 테마, 플러그인, 또는 콘텐츠에 있을 수 있습니다.

무료 CDN 서비스는 신뢰할 수 있을까요? 추천해 주실 만한 서비스가 있나요?

개인 블로그나 소규모 웹사이트의 경우, 무료 CDN 서비스(예: Cloudflare의 무료 패키지)가 신뢰할 수 있고 매우 효과적인 시작점이 됩니다. Cloudflare는 CDN 가속 기능뿐만 아니라 DDoS 공격 완화와 같은 보안 기능, 그리고 일부 최적화 기능도 제공합니다. 트래픽이 많은 상업 웹사이트의 경우에는 더 나은 성능과 우선순위 지원을 위해 유료 패키지로 업그레이드하는 것을 고려하는 것이 좋습니다.